Several service centers have been deployed today in Roquebilliรจre, Saint-Martin-Vรฉsubie, and Breil-sur-Roya, along with the Departmental Houses of Solidarity that accommodate evacuees from the valleys.
These unique information, support, and assistance centers have been set up in the most affected areas. Each center brings together a team offering administrative, social, and psychological support services (including administrative staff, social workers, psychologists, etc.), enabling them to respond to all the questions of those affected by the disaster and to assist in the implementation of recovery procedures (similar to public service houses).
The Alpes-Maritimes Department has already taken support and solidarity measures, including:
– A financial aid of โฌ1500 to support affected individuals;
– Launch of a national solidarity call to help rebuild the valleys (anyone can make a donation at www.departement06.fr);
– Distribution of emergency food supplies;
– An operation with the 06 Bakers Federation to distribute 5,000 loaves of bread to the residents of Vรฉsubie.
